What is an Electric Regulating Valve?
An electric regulating valve is a type of control valve that uses an electric actuator to modulate the valve's position. This allows for precise control of fluid flow within a system, making it essential for maintaining optimal operating conditions. The valve's actuator receives signals from a control system, adjusting the valve position to achieve desired flow rates or pressures. The ability to automate these valves significantly improves response times and accuracy compared to manual operation.
How Do Electric Regulating Valves Work?
Electric regulating valves operate based on feedback from various sensors that monitor system parameters such as flow rate, pressure, and temperature. When deviations from set points are detected, the control system sends a signal to the electric actuator. The actuator then adjusts the valve opening accordingly, allowing or restricting fluid flow until the desired condition is met.
The integration of advanced technologies, such as proportional-integral-derivative (PID) controllers, enhances the performance of electric regulating valves. These controllers can predict and correct potential discrepancies in system performance, making the regulation process more efficient and reliable.
Benefits of Electric Regulating Valves
1. Precision Control Electric regulating valves offer superior control over fluid dynamics compared to mechanical systems. This precision is vital in applications like chemical processing, where even minor fluctuations can lead to significant safety risks or product quality issues.
2. Automation and Remote Operation With the growing trend toward Industry 4.0 and smart factories, electric valves can be integrated into automated control systems. This allows operators to manage processes remotely, enhancing flexibility and real-time decision-making.
3. Energy Efficiency By optimizing flow rates and adjusting to real-time conditions, electric regulating valves help reduce energy consumption. This is particularly important in industries where energy costs constitute a significant portion of operational expenses.
4. Reduced Wear and Tear The controlled operation of electric regulating valves minimizes mechanical wear compared to traditional valves that may operate under extreme conditions. This longevity translates to decreased maintenance costs and extended service life.
5. Enhanced Safety In applications where maintaining specific conditions is critical, electric regulating valves provide an added layer of safety. Their ability to respond quickly to changes can prevent dangerous situations, such as pressure build-up or temperature anomalies.
Applications of Electric Regulating Valves
Electric regulating valves find application in a diverse range of industries, including
- Chemical Processing In this sector, precise control of reactants and products is essential. Electric valves help maintain optimal conditions for chemical reactions, ensuring high-quality output.
- Pharmaceutical Manufacturing The pharmaceutical industry demands strict adherence to regulatory standards. Electric regulating valves control the flow of ingredients introduced in manufacturing processes, ensuring consistency and compliance.
- Water Treatment In this sector, electric valves manage the flow of water through treatment facilities, allowing for precise regulation of everything from filtration to chemical dosing.
- HVAC Systems In heating, ventilation, and air conditioning systems, electric regulating valves control the flow of air and water, contributing to energy-efficient climate control.
- Food and Beverage The food industry requires stringent controls on processing parameters to ensure safety and quality. Electric regulating valves help in precise ingredient dosing and processing conditions.
